/** @file AmStats.h */
#ifndef _AmStats_h_
#define _AmStats_h_
#include <sys/types.h>
#include <math.h>
#include <string.h>
/**
* \brief math mean implementation
*
* The mean of all previously stored values is calculated (no reset).
*/
class MeanValue
{
protected:
double cum_val;
size_t n_val;
public:
MeanValue()
: cum_val(0.0),
n_val(0)
{}
virtual ~MeanValue() { }
void push(double val){
cum_val += val;
n_val++;
}
double mean(){
if(!n_val) return 0.0;
return cum_val / float(n_val);
}
};
/**
* \brief math stddev implementation
*
* The standard deviation of previously stored
* values is calculated.
*/
class StddevValue
{
protected:
double cum_val;
double sq_cum_val;
size_t n_val;
public:
StddevValue()
: cum_val(0.0),
sq_cum_val(0.0),
n_val(0)
{}
void push(double val){
cum_val += val;
sq_cum_val += val*val;
n_val++;
}
double stddev(){
if(!n_val) return 0.0;
return sqrt((n_val*sq_cum_val - cum_val*cum_val)/(n_val*(n_val-1)));
}
};
/**
* \brief math mean implementation (n values)
*
* The mean of n previously stored values is calculated
*/
class MeanArray: public MeanValue
{
double *buffer;
size_t buf_size;
public:
MeanArray(size_t size)
: buf_size(size),
MeanValue()
{
buffer = new double[size];
memset(buffer, 0, sizeof(buffer[0])*size);
}
~MeanArray(){
delete [] buffer;
}
void push(double val){
cum_val -= buffer[n_val % buf_size];
buffer[n_val % buf_size] = val;
cum_val += val;
n_val++;
}
double mean(){
if(!n_val) return 0.0;
return cum_val / double(n_val > buf_size ? buf_size : n_val);
}
};
#endif
